Avoid driving over fresh paint
Brockville drivers are being warned to stay off city streets during the evenings of today (June 18) and tomorrow (Thursday, June 19) due to roadway line painting.
The City says the work is weather-dependent, and short notice was necessary to take advantage of proper conditions.
Motorists are asked not to park on the street and to avoid driving over fresh paint. The City of Brockville will not accept claims for paint damage caused by crossing wet lines.
Drivers who see line painting crews should slow down, obey signs, and stay behind trucks until directed to pass.
If paint gets on a vehicle, the City recommends washing it immediately. If needed, use WD-40, let it dry for two hours, and wash again.
